Pozolería Flor De Maiz, Traditional Mexican restaurant in Iztacalco, Mexico.
Pozoleria Flor De Maiz is a Mexican restaurant in Iztacalco that focuses on regional dishes. The menu features pozole, birria, enchiladas, and other specialties prepared with fresh local ingredients.
This restaurant was founded in the heart of Iztacalco and preserves cooking techniques that trace back to pre-Hispanic traditions of Mexican gastronomy. These ancient methods continue in the daily preparation of dishes.
The name Flor de Maiz honors corn as a cornerstone of Mexican cooking and represents a long tradition of cultivation and culinary practice.
The restaurant sits at the corner of Tecnicos y Manuales and Cinematografistas in Colonia Lomas Estrella and is accessible during daytime hours. Visitors should note the afternoon closing time.
The establishment focuses on different regional variations of pozole, with each recipe reflecting cooking techniques from different Mexican states. This diversity shows how a single dish takes on distinct local identities across Mexico.
